When choosing LED outdoor wall lights, several key features are crucial. Brightness is one of the critical factors. Look for lights with adjustable brightness levels to create the perfect ambiance. A dimmer function can set the right mood for evening gatherings or create a calming atmosphere. Also, check the brightness measured in lumens. Higher lumens indicate a brighter light.
Another essential feature is energy efficiency. LED lights consume less power compared to traditional bulbs. This means lower electricity bills and a smaller carbon footprint. Select outdoor wall lights that clearly indicate their energy rating. High-quality LED fixtures should last for years, reducing the need for frequent replacements. It’s wise to consider the build quality and material.
Durability is vital for outdoor elements. Choose lights made from weather-resistant materials. Corrosion-resistant metals or high-grade plastic will withstand harsh weather. You might find that some options can fade over time, which is a drawback. Look for those that maintain their color despite sun exposure. Lastly, consider the light's beam angle. A wider beam provides better coverage for large areas.

When installing LED outdoor wall lights, choosing the right location is crucial. Proper placement ensures adequate illumination while enhancing the aesthetics of your home and garden. According to a report by the Lighting Research Center, well-placed lights can reduce crime by up to 20% in residential areas. Aim for height installations between 8 to 10 feet to achieve balanced and effective lighting.
Check local regulations before installation. Some municipalities have specific requirements regarding outdoor lighting to minimize light pollution. Using appropriately shielded fixtures can prevent unwanted glare, making your space more pleasant. Prioritize energy-efficient options, as they can save up to 80% more energy compared to traditional lighting, according to the U.S. Department of Energy.
Installation should include securing fixtures to solid structures. Use waterproof connections for exposed wiring to prevent moisture damage. Test the lights before finalizing placement. This allows for adjustments in brightness and coverage. Remember, even small gaps in planning can lead to ineffective lighting. Aim for consistency in layout to avoid dark spots and redundancy. LED outdoor wall lights are durable and energy-efficient, but they require proper maintenance to extend their lifespan. Regular cleaning is crucial. Dust, dirt, and debris can block light output.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, proper care can increase the life of LED lights by up to 50%. A gentle wipe with a soft cloth and mild detergent can keep them shining bright.
Check wiring and fixtures regularly. Look for signs of wear and tear, such as frayed wires or loose connections. A report from the International Energy Agency highlights that faulty wiring not only reduces efficiency but also increases the risk of electrical hazards. It's vital to address these issues promptly to ensure safety and optimal performance.
Tips for prolonging LED light life include ensuring proper ventilation around outdoor fixtures. Overheating can shorten lifespan. Also, consider using timers or smart controls to manage usage. This can reduce wear and increase energy savings. Remember, even small preventive measures lead to significant benefits over time.
